- who: Rossella Migliore and collaborators from the Institute of Biomolecular Chemistry-National Research Council (CNR.), Via Paolo Gaifami, Catania, Italy Department of Chemical Sciences, University of Catania, Viale Andrea Doria, Catania, Italy have published the article: p-Sulfonato-Calix[4]arene Micelles Stabilize a Povidone Iodine Solution: Supramolecular Interactions, Iodine Retention, and Bactericidal Activity, in the Journal: Nanomaterials 2023, x of /2023/
- what: The authors demonstrated that an amphiphilic p-sulfonato-cali arene derivative forming micelles (SC4OC6) improves the stability of a 0.1% PVPI aqueous buffered solution.
